Mill Hill Village 1st XI played host to Old Owens 2nd XI in Division 7. The visitors were invited to bat first and swiftly lost 4 of their top 5 batsmen, to leave themselves reeling on 16-4 after 10 overs. A 5th wicket partnership of 60 runs between Curdon (33) and Hunter (49*) steadied things for a while but when Curdon fell, there was another flurry of wickets which left Old Owens in trouble at 84-7. Some stubborn resistance from the late order enabled Owens to bat through until their 53rd and last over. However, they were finally dismissed for 132, a total which never looked adequate. Wickets were shared among the Village bowlers, A.Potter 3-21, M.Cara 3-22, A.Brazill 2-48 and D.Overton 1-9 from his 8 overs.
25 overs was sufficient to see the Village batting line up overhaul the target set but they did make uncharacteristically hard work of it, losing 6 wickets along the way. D.Potter (42) provided a solid platform as always but the other batsmen lacked application and gave their wickets away too cheaply. Nevertheless, another comfortable victory that kept the Village 48 points clear at the top of the league. With 3 matches to go, promotion is assured but the title still needs to be secured.
